How to design a PCB( Printed Circuit Board ) ?

WDF-FPC-M-37,4 layer,wonderfulpcb.com

Initially PCBs were designed manually by creating a photomask on a clear mylar sheet, usually at two or four times the true size. Starting from the schematic diagram the component pin pads were laid out on the mylar and then traces were routed to connect the pads. Rub-on dry transfers of common component footprints increased efficiency. Traces were made with self-adhesive tape. Pre-printed non-reproducing grids on the mylar assisted in layout. To fabricate the board, the finished photomask was photolithographically reproduced onto a photoresist coated on the blank copper-clad boards.

Nowadays PCBs are designed with dedicated layout software, generally in the following steps:

1.Schematic capture through an electronic design automation (EDA) tool.

2.Card dimensions and template are decided based on required circuitry and case of the PCB.

3.The positions of the components and heat sinks are determined.

4.Layer stack of the PCB is decided, with one to tens of layers depending on complexity. Ground and power planes are decided. A power plane is the counterpart to a ground plane and behaves as an AC signal ground while providing DC power to the circuits mounted on the PCB. Signal interconnections are traced on signal planes. Signal planes can be on the outer as well as inner layers. For optimal EMI performance high frequency signals are routed in internal layers between power or ground planes.

5.Line impedance is determined using dielectric layer thickness, routing copper thickness and trace-width. Trace separation is also taken into account in case of differential signals. Microstrip, stripline or dual stripline can be used to route signals.

6.Components are placed. Thermal considerations and geometry are taken into account. Vias and lands are marked.

7.Signal traces are routed. Electronic design automation tools usually create clearances and connections in power and ground planes automatically.

8.Gerber files are generated for manufacturing.

How to customize a PCB ?


As a customer of PCB industry, you may often ask: How can I customize a PCB board? Why can’t the PCB manufacturer ( or PCBA manufacturer ) follow my requirements?

Actually, you should ask yourself first: Have I got a design document?

Well, to customize a PCB board, you need to offer a design document first which is called a “Gerber file”, it is used to describe your requirements for the PCB board you’d like to customize.

What will be contained in a Gerber file?

① Layer count
② Delivery size
③ Surface finished (such as: HASL, ENIG)
④ Material (such as: FR1, FR4,FR2, CEM-1)
⑤ Board thickness
⑥ Copper thickness
⑦ Solder mask

Items above, they make it each other possible. Otherwise, it may cost engineering problems.

Is it absolutely necessary to have a Gerber file?

Fortunately, it is not if you happened to have a sample PCB board and want a large number of that. You simply send the sample PCB board to the PCB manufacturer works for you, and then all you need to do is enjoying a short wait until the PCB manufacturer send back a host of PCBs, each one of which is the same as the one you send to them.

For PCBA, a BOM list ( BOM-Bill of material ) is necessary during customization.

Pay attention that you should make sure the list providing as many details as possible about the used materials. Otherwise, it may cost engineering problems.

In conclusion, if you want to customize a PCB board or get some PCBA services, you need to find a high quality, experienced PCB manufacturer or PCBA manufacturer and offer your Gerber file, sample PCB board, or BOM list as your requirements.

The deep BAF process for PCB waste water (3)

3.2 BAF impact on the rest of the water quality indicators

3.2.1 wastewater pH changes

raw water after the factory original coagulation precipitation process preliminary treatment, when entering the BAF system average pH 9.0, basic on the verge of overweight and direct emissions may be the cause of river pollution, soil alkalization, etc. Using BAF process, due to the microbial nitrification system consumes basicity (mainly NH4 +) in waste water, the water pH basic remain at around 7.9, standard ensures water at any time.

3.2.2 the change of ammonia nitrogen in wastewater

Wastewater after treated with BAF system declined, of ammonia nitrogen in water by 19.86 mg/L fell to 13.89 mg/L, but has yet to reach discharge standards, this is due to the best of nitrifying bacteria, proliferation and survival temperature is 25 ℃, while during the experiment system in a row after the water temperature maintained in 11 ~ 16 ℃, under the temperature of BAF in the growth and activity of nitrifying bacteria is restrained, resulting in poor ammonia nitrogen removal efficiency.

3.2.3 waste water in copper complexing state changes

The copper ammonia wastewater mainly complex ion (Cu (NH3) 2 + 4) exist, Cu2 + is very little.BAF role to eliminate the Cu complex in from [Cu (NH3) 2 + 4) isolated Cu2 +, OH - from their response to that of the wastewater generated Cu (OH) 2 precipitate, which was BAF biological flocculation adsorption.

BAF process in the wastewater Cu complexing state overall declining (1.40 mg/L to 0.82 mg/L), but the water was not up to standard. This is because the BAF nitrification and the Cu (OH) 2 is the best temperature flocculation adsorption 20 ~ 30 ℃, and the system straight into the water after the water temperature maintained at 11 ~ 16 ℃, seriously inhibit the adsorption of biofilm activity, lead to the removal of Cu effect is not very ideal.

4. Conclusion

(1) using the depth of the BAF process a printed circuit board factory PCB wastewater treatment, when the water COD load of 0.12 kg/(m3 · d), average inlet COD is 187.8 mg/L, the process average effluent COD can be dropped to 41.8 mg/L; When water COD load up to 0.36 kg/(m3 · d), the average COD water can also fell to 42.1 mg/L, fully meet the local relatively strict wastewater discharge standard requirements.

(2) Because the backwash water quality to suit the requirements of discharge standards, emissions should be to adjust the pool to processing. Backwash cycle is about 15 d.



(3) During the experiment temperature is 11 ~ 16 ℃, BAF in the growth and activity of nitrifying bacteria is restrained, flocculation adsorption activity of the biofilm, ammonia nitrogen and complexing state Cu removal effect is not very ideal. Need to consider to take corresponding measures to improve the filter water temperature or appropriate to ammonia nitrogen in water and Cu for further processing.
